What is TKF?

The Tariq Khamisa Foundation (TKF) is dedicated to transforming violence-prone, at-risk youth into nonviolent, achieving individuals and creating safe and productive schools. Through the Safe School Model approach Monroe Clark Middle school students are taught about the realities of violence, forgiveness, gangs, and the importance of making positive choices in their lives.

What We Do

TKF provides comprehensive school-based nonviolence programs and curriculum within the school. Services include intensive one-on-one mentoring, small group skill building workshops, in-class evidence based curriculum facilitation, violence prevention assemblies, and school-wide community service projects. TKF works to not only transform youth, but also a school’s culture in order for students to feel safe in their learning environments.
